FAMINE PRICES
SECOND EDITION
POTATOES IN AUSTRALIA REVIVAL OF EMBARGO DISPUTE Cnited Press Assn.—By -Electric Telegraph—Copyright. CANBERRA, February 13. The famine prices -o! potatoes in Australia are resjxmsibk, for renewed demands on the Commonwealth. Government to remove the embargo on New Zealand potatoes. So strong is the pressure that an announcement on the subject is expected within a few days. TASMANIAN GROWERS WANT EMBARGO RETAINED. (Received 11.8 a.m.) SYDNEY. This Day. The Daily Telegraph says that the Tasmanian growers are pressing tna Federal Government to retain the embargo on New Zealand potatoes. This was stated in Fedfsral political circles yesterday. The move follows the agitation tor the removal of the ban because the record potato prices in Sydney made them unprocurable by the average family.
